
この記事では、次の点について説明します。
C# 画像比較ライブラリのインストール
Conholdate.Total for .NET を使用して 2 つの画像を比較し、プログラムで違いを見つけます。このライブラリは、JPG、PNG、BMP、DjVu 画像の比較と、他の多くの サポートされているファイル形式 をサポートしています。 DLL を ダウンロード するか、NuGet を使用してこの C# 画像比較ライブラリ をインストールできます。
Install-Package Conholdate.Total
C#: 2 つの画像を比較して違いを見つける
このセクションでは、C# 画像比較ライブラリ を使用してプログラムで 2 つの画像を比較する手順を説明します。以下の手順に従って、2 つの JPG、PNG、またはその他の画像を比較してください。
- まず、Comparer クラスを使用してソース イメージを読み込みます。
- 次に、Comparer オブジェクトの Add メソッドを使用して 2 番目の画像を読み込みます。
- 最後に、Compare メソッドを呼び出して 2 つの画像を比較し、それらの違いを強調する結果の画像を生成します。
次のコードは、C# で 2 つの画像を比較する方法 を示しています。
// Load the source image | |
using (Comparer comparer = new Comparer("filepath/soureImage.jpg")) | |
{ | |
CompareOptions options = new CompareOptions(); | |
// To get the difference summary, set it 'true' | |
options.GenerateSummaryPage = false; | |
//Add the target image | |
comparer.Add("filepath/targetImage.jpg"); | |
// Compare two images and save the resultant image | |
comparer.Compare("filepath/comparisonResultImage.jpg", options); | |
} |
次の図は、ソース イメージとターゲット イメージを並べて示しています。

C# で 2 つの画像を比較する

C# を使用して 2 つの画像を比較し、違いを強調表示する
2 つの画像を比較し、オンラインで違いを強調する
2 つの写真を比較し、違いを見つけます。追加のソフトウェアをインストールしたり、何かにサインアップしたりすることなく、無料のオンライン画像比較ツール アプリを使用できます。 2 つの PNG 画像を比較してみましょう。最新のブラウザでオンライン diff ツールを開いて PNG を比較し、画像の比較を開始してください。

2 つの画像をオンラインで比較する方法
- まず、それぞれのボックスを使用して、ソースおよびターゲットの PNG 画像をドラッグ アンド ドロップまたはアップロードします。
- 次に、Compare Now ボタンをクリックします。
- その後、結果の画像を表示する比較ページにリダイレクトされます。
- 最後に、それぞれのツールバー ボタンを使用して、結果の画像をダウンロードまたは印刷できます。
この画像比較プロセスを無制限に無料で繰り返すことができます。さらに、登録やインストールは不要です。保護されたサーバーはアップロードされたファイルを保持するため、ファイルの安全性やプライバシーについて心配する必要はありません。提出されたドキュメントは、24 時間後にサーバーから自動的に消去されます。
よくある質問
無料のオンライン画像比較ツールの使い方は?
まず、ソースとターゲットの画像をアップロードします。PNG ファイルをドラッグ アンド ドロップするか、白い領域内をクリックしてファイルを選択します。次に、「今すぐ比較」ボタンをクリックします。
無料のオンライン画像比較ツールには、どのブラウザを使用すればよいですか?
Chrome、Safari、Opera、Firefox、Edge、Tor など、最新のブラウザをすべてサポートしています。
C# 画像比較ライブラリでサポートされている画像形式は何ですか?
このライブラリは、JPG、PNG、BMP、DjVu 画像と他の多くの サポートされているファイル形式 の比較をサポートしています。
C# を使用して画像比較アプリを作成するにはどうすればよいですか?
Conholdate.Total for .NET ライブラリを自由に使用してください。
ライブラリを評価するためのライセンスを取得できますか?
無料の一時ライセンス を取得して、評価制限なしで API をテストできます。
質問する
フォーラムでご質問やご質問をお知らせください。